In any action or administrative proceeding commenced pursuant to this chapter, the court or agency, in its discretition, may allow the prevailing party, other than the United States, a reasonable attorney's fees, including litigation expenses, and costs, and the United States shall be liable for the foregoing the same as a private individual.
SOURCE
(Pub. L. 101-336, title V, Sec. 505, July 26, 1990, 104 Stat. 371.)
